How Do I Know If a Porch Contractor Is Legitimate?
When Google returns a list of porch builders near you, make sure they are licensed, insured and have a verifiable business history. If that information isn’t immediately available, move on.
- Business License and Insurance: Ask for documentation upfront. A reliable porch contractor won’t hesitate to provide it.
- Local References: A strong contractor will have real local projects you can verify. Photos and names should match up with real streets or neighborhoods.
- Consistent Branding and Contact Info: Look for an actual website, listed phone number and matching company details. Scattered or generic info can signal a side gig.
- No Pressure Tactics: A real professional offers clear quotes, not urgent decisions. If they push for fast payment or “limited time” deals, that’s a red flag.
What Should I Ask Before Hiring a Porch Builder?
Always ask direct questions about their process, materials and what’s included in the quote. If the answers feel vague or inconsistent, keep looking.
- Timeline and Permits: Ask who pulls the permits and how long the project will take. This keeps you in control and avoids surprises.
- What’s in the Contract: Make sure it covers labor, materials, scope and cleanup. If it’s just a one-page quote, it’s not enough.
- Change Order Process: Ask how they handle project changes. The answer should include updated pricing in writing.
- Warranty and Follow-Up: Ask what happens if something breaks or shifts later. Good builders will have a clear warranty policy in writing.
How Can I Spot a Low-Quality Porch Contractor Near Me?
Watch for lack of transparency, inconsistent answers or hesitation about references. If something feels off, it probably is. And, if it sounds too good to be true, it probably is. Do your due diligence before investing your hard-earned money.
- Cash-Only Quotes: Most real porch builders accept checks or credit. If it’s “cash only,” there’s probably no paper trail.
- Generic Photos: Be wary of stock photos or blurry galleries. Ask to see real local projects.
- No Real Timeline: If they say “we’ll fit you in soon,” that’s not a timeline. Ask for specific start and end dates.
- Unclear Materials: A quality porch builder will list brands, types and grades of wood or composite. Vague answers mean they’re winging it.

Do I need a permit for a porch in Chicago’s suburbs?
Yes. Most townships require permits for porch construction. Your contractor should handle the permit process for you.
How long does a porch project usually take?
Most porches take 2 to 4 weeks, depending on scope and weather. Start dates can vary by season and workload.
What’s the difference between a deck and a porch?
A porch usually has a roof and might be enclosed or partially enclosed. Decks are open and typically uncovered platforms.
